Out of the 21 snake species in Pennsylvania, two are venomous rattlesnakes: timber rattlesnakes and eastern massasauga rattlesnakes. While timber rattlesnakes are present throughout most of the state, eastern massasaugas are rarer and usually only found in the state's northwestern corner. The Pennsylvania Consolidated Statutes define “exotic wildlife” as including, but not limited to, tigers, jaguars, bears, lions, coyotes, cougars, cheetahs, leopards, and wolves. The state may issuepermitsto individuals to purchase and possess exotic wildlife. Bear this in mind when learning how to identify native, exotic, and invasive species found in western PA.The northern black widow, Latrodectus variolus, is one of the most poisonous spiders in Pennsylvania. It belongs to the cobweb spider family Theridiidae and ranges throughout the eastern and northern United States and southern Canada. As of 2024, capybaras are classified as exotic animals, and their ownership is subject to stringent guidelines set by state authorities. These regulations aim to ensure the safety and well-being of both the animals and the public. In Pennsylvania, individuals interested in owning a capybara must adhere to specific licensing and permit requirements.
